My husband and I have been here twice and both times we have great service and great food. ‘Smaller’ focused menu with lots of enriched flavors, that you really can’t get around Shelby twp. Prices are very fair, and happy hour during the week is $3 off apps! They hit the ball out of the park for all appetizers! We have had cocktails and wine here and have loved what the bartender has whipped up both times. Atmosphere is a little dark inside but nicely decorated and it creates a relaxed date night feel. Definitely a gem for the Shelby area!
